Overview
A small waist drum spring is a specialized mechanical spring designed for applications requiring vibration damping, tension regulation, or controlled motion. Its unique waist drum shape allows for efficient energy absorption and distribution. Commonly used in automotive, aerospace, and industrial machinery, these springs are valued for their reliability and compact size. They are often integrated into assemblies where space constraints and precise force application are critical.
Structure and Working Principle
The small waist drum spring features a tapered middle section (the 'waist') that enhances its flexibility and load-bearing capacity. This design allows the spring to absorb and release energy efficiently while maintaining structural integrity. When compressed or extended, the spring stores mechanical energy, which is then released to counteract external forces. The waist drum shape ensures even stress distribution, reducing the risk of fatigue or deformation over time.
Key Features
Small waist drum springs are known for their high elasticity, which enables them to withstand repeated cycles of compression and extension without losing performance. They are typically made from durable materials such as high-carbon steel or stainless steel to resist wear and corrosion. Another notable feature is their compact size, which makes them ideal for applications with limited space. The springs can be customized in terms of wire diameter, coil count, and overall dimensions to meet specific operational requirements.
Application Areas
These springs are widely used in automotive suspensions, where they help absorb shocks and maintain vehicle stability. They are also found in industrial machinery, where they regulate tension in conveyor belts or other moving parts. In aerospace, small waist drum springs are employed in control systems and landing gear mechanisms. Their ability to perform under extreme conditions makes them suitable for high-stress environments.
Maintenance and Precautions
Proper maintenance of small waist drum springs involves regular inspection for signs of wear, corrosion, or deformation. Lubrication may be necessary in high-friction applications to ensure smooth operation. During installation, it is crucial to avoid over-compression, as this can lead to premature failure. Ensuring proper alignment and avoiding torsional stress will also extend the spring's lifespan.
